Apple’s first Tokyo Apple Store opening since 2005 occurred today in the city of Omotesando. The new store features two floors and a fully glass exterior. Apple published a video showing preparations for the store earlier this week. As she promised in a memo to employees earlier today, Angela Ahrendts is on hand for the opening:
In the image above, she can be seen greeting some visitors to the store. As is tradition, Apple has been giving out gift t-shirts to the first customers in line to see the store. The lines are lengthy, and IFOAppleStore provides a map to put the size in context:
